Unveiling the Darker Side of the Undead World
In At Grave's End by Jeaniene Frost, we are once again immersed in the world of Cat Crawfield, a half-vampire who works as a special agent hunting down rogue undead. Cat's life is anything but ordinary, especially with her undead lover, Bones, by her side. The story begins with Cat and Bones being attacked by a group of ghouls, setting the stage for a thrilling and action-packed narrative.
As the plot unfolds, we learn that Cat's cover has been blown, and she is now in grave danger. A vengeful vampire from Bones's past, Gregor, is determined to kill him, and Cat is caught in the crossfire. To make matters worse, a powerful and malevolent force is threatening to unleash a deadly magic that could destroy the world. Cat and Bones must navigate these treacherous waters while also dealing with their personal demons.
Struggles and Revelations
Throughout At Grave's End, we witness Cat's internal struggle with her identity as a half-vampire. She grapples with her fears of losing her humanity and succumbing to her darker, bloodthirsty side. This conflict is further exacerbated by the constant threats to her life and the lives of those she loves. Meanwhile, Bones is forced to confront his past and the consequences of his actions, adding depth to his character.
Amidst the chaos, Cat and Bones receive unexpected help from unlikely allies. They form alliances with other supernatural beings, including a group of powerful vampires and a ghostly spirit. These alliances are crucial in their battle against Gregor and the impending magical catastrophe. As the story progresses, we witness the characters' growth and the strengthening of their relationships.
A Race Against Time
The narrative of At Grave's End is fast-paced and intense, with the protagonists constantly on the move, trying to stay one step ahead of their enemies. They travel across different locations, facing numerous life-threatening situations. The stakes are high, and the sense of urgency is palpable as they race against time to prevent the catastrophic magic from being unleashed.
As the climax approaches, the tension reaches its peak. Cat and Bones confront Gregor in a thrilling showdown, and the battle is nothing short of epic. The resolution of this conflict is both satisfying and heart-wrenching, leaving a lasting impact on the characters and the readers alike.
Embracing the Future
In the aftermath of the intense battle, At Grave's End offers a glimpse of hope and a new beginning for Cat and Bones. They emerge stronger and more united, having overcome seemingly insurmountable odds. The story ends with a sense of closure, but also with the promise of new adventures and challenges in the future.
In conclusion, At Grave's End is a gripping and emotionally charged installment in the Night Huntress series. It delves deeper into the complexities of the undead world, the characters' inner struggles, and the power of love and resilience. Jeaniene Frost's masterful storytelling keeps the readers on the edge of their seats, eagerly anticipating the next chapter in Cat and Bones's extraordinary journey.
